EDEN will be accepting applications for 1-, 2-, 3- and 4-bedroom units to be placed on a waiting list.  Applications will be accepted at EDEN from July 31, 2023, through August 4, 2023, 4:00 pm. Any application received after August 4, 4:00 pm, will not be considered.

 

Income LimitsTo be eligible for this program:

  • The household must meet Federal very low-income limits,
  • The head of the household must have a documented severe mental health disability and must be linked with services through a contract mental health agency of the ADAMHS board
  • At least one person in the household must be 18 years old or older.

 

 

 

 

The application consists of three parts:

  • A pre-application form (2 pages) to be completed by the head of household.
  • A disability verification for the head of the household that must be signed by an independent licensed clinician, an LISW, a physician, psychologist or psychiatrist.
  • Copies of photo ID's of each person in the household that is 18 years of age or older.

 

Applications can be submitted on July 31st, 2023, through August 4th, 2023, at 4:00 pm. Any application not received by that time will be denied. There are 3 ways to submit the pre-application, disability verification form, and a copy of the photo IDs.

1. Take it to EDEN headquarters at 7812 Madison Ave, Cleveland OH 44102 (Bus #25; there is a stop in front of EDEN headquarters). NOTE: EDEN cannot copy documents for you. Bring a copy of a photo ID for each person in the household 18 years & older. If you want a copy of the application, be sure to make one before you come to EDEN. You can make up to 10 copies at any branch of the public library at no cost. The library will also copy your photo ID at no cost.

2. Mail it to EDEN. Your envelope must be postmarked August 4th or earlier.

    EDEN Waitlist
    7812 Madison Ave
    Cleveland, OH 44102.

3. Fax it to (216) 651-4066. Fax must be received by August 4th, 4:00 pm. Please be sure to print out a confirmation page for your records.
